Letting out property, tax questions

Basically, I'm moving into a new house and renting out my old house but have no idea how to sort out the tax side of things. Can someone tell me how to work out how much tax i'll have to pay please?
The property was given a revamp before being let out, with new carpets, bathroom suite, doors etc. Do I pay tax on this?
How much do I have to earn each year before I get put in the higher tax bracket?
Should I just call an accountant and let them do it all??? :confused:

    No offence, but you sounds like you have no idea so get an accountant - peace of mind for a couple of hundred quid a year isn't bad. The plus side of an accountant is he will know what sort of things you can claim for so you can make sure your getting all the tax reliefs you should be plus if you get in a mess with the Revenue it's difficult to sort out so it's worth not getting in that position in the first place.
